As an HR Generalist, you will be responsible for a diverse range of HR functions from recruitment to performance management. Your role will be crucial in ensuring compliance with labour laws and fostering a thriving workplace environment.
Responsibilities
Coordinate recruitment activities and manage job postings.
Facilitate orientation and training sessions for new hires.
Support the development of performance management processes.
Advise employees on HR policies and procedures.
Plan and implement employee engagement and retention strategies.
Ensure compliance with HR legislation and regulations.
Administer employee benefits and payroll processes.
Maintain and update employee records and HR databases.
